Huong My teacher gave me the title of a useful book for some project research that I was doing. I looked it up in the catalogue, but found that it was on loan and would not be returned until after the date my assignment was due. If only I had gone to the subject headings link that appeared on the catalogue record for the book, I could have found other useful books on the same topic! |
